Paul Jackson (born August 1, 1940) is a Canadian retired professional ice hockey defenceman.

Jackson played major junior ice hockey in the Ontario Hockey League, and was a member of the Toronto St. Michael's Majors when they won the Memorial Cup in 1961.[1] The following season he turned professional, playing the 1961–62 AHL season with the Pittsburgh Hornets.
